LDK-owned PV group Sunways may axe 40% of workers

German PV manufacturer Sunways says it may cut its workforce by up to 40% and will put the brakes on production at its cell plant in Arnstadt, Germany.

Sunways – which is owned by China’s LDK Solar – says its Sunways Production division, which operates Arnstadt, “is presently not in a position to operate profitably”.

Sunways plans to cut by about half the 120 employees currently working there and will “significantly reduce the production and development activities of Sunways Production until at least a breakeven situation can be achieved again”.

The Konstanz-based Sunways Group as a whole could see about 40% of its 265 staff lose their jobs, says the company, which has started talks with workers’ representatives.
